         <title>HARDWARE</title>
         <author>vitob</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/vitob/apisnyn9tz31/wish/29337350</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>The Hardware of a Computer is basically all the phisical parts of it, all the parts you can feel or touch, just like the Hard Drive. Not only the parts of the Computer are described as the Hardware, but also the Computer as a whole. The computer is basically a box containing the important components that make the Computer run. This components can vary depending on the Brand and the Model of the Computer. </p><p>Although the Hardware of the Computers vary, there's a simple structure that every Computer have in common. This structure was invented by John Von Neumann  in 1945. The Von Neumann architecture shows that every Computer should have these principal components:</p><ul><li>Memory: Physical device used to store programs or data on a temporary or permanent basis for use in the Computer.</li><li>Control Unit: The&nbsp;control unit is a component of a computer's&nbsp;central processing unit&nbsp;(CPU) which directs operation of the processor.</li><li>Arithmetic Logic Unit: Digital circuit that performs integer arithmetic and logical operations.</li><li>Input and Output: Communication between an information processing system and the outside world, possibly a human or another information processing system.</li></ul>Link: <a href="http://www.ecommerce-web-hosting-guide.com/what-is-computer-hardware.html">http://www.ecommerce-web-hosting-guide.com/what-is-computer-hardware.html</a>]]></description>

         <title>SOFTWARE</title>
         <author>vitob</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/vitob/apisnyn9tz31/wish/29412033</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>Software is a general term for the various kinds of&nbsp;programs used to operate&nbsp;computers and related devices. (The term&nbsp;hardware describes the physical aspects of computers and related devices.)&nbsp;</p><p><span style="font-size: 13px;">Software can be thought of as the variable part of a computer and hardware the invariable part. Software is often divided into&nbsp;application&nbsp;software (programs that do work users are directly interested in) and&nbsp;system&nbsp;software (which includes operation systems and any program that supports application software). The term&nbsp;middleware&nbsp;is sometimes used to describe programming that mediates between application and system software or between two different kinds of application software (for example, sending a remote work request from an application in a computer that has one kind of operating system to an application in a computer with a different operating system).</span></p><p>Software can be purchased or acquired as&nbsp;shareware&nbsp;(usually intended for sale after a trial period),&nbsp;liteware&nbsp;(shareware with some capabilities disabled),&nbsp;freeware&nbsp;(free software but with copyright restrictions),&nbsp;public domain software&nbsp;(free with no restrictions), and&nbsp;open source&nbsp;(software where the&nbsp;source code&nbsp;is furnished and users agree not to limit the distribution of improvements).</p><p>Link: <a href="http://searchsoa.techtarget.com/definition/software">http://searchsoa.techtarget.com/definition/software</a></p>]]></description>

         <title>OPERATING SYSTEM</title>
         <author>vitob</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/vitob/apisnyn9tz31/wish/29413112</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>An operating system (OS) is software that manages computer hardware resources and provides common services for computer programs. The operating system is an essential component of the system software in a computer system. Application programs usually require an operating system to function.
Time-sharing operating systems schedule tasks for efficient use of the system and may also include accounting software for cost allocation of processor time, mass storage, printing, and other resources.
For hardware functions such as input and output and memory allocation, the operating system acts as an intermediary between programs and the computer hardware, although the application code is usually executed directly by the hardware and will frequently make a system call to an OS function or be interrupted by it. Operating systems can be found on almost any device that contains a computer—from cellular phones and video game consoles to supercomputers and web servers.&nbsp;</p><p>There are a lot of Operating Systems from diferent vendors. The more famous ones are:</p><ul><li>IOS 7 from Apple. This OS is used in Touch Devices just like Ipod Touch, Iphone and Ipad.</li><li>WINDOWS 7 from Microsoft. This OS is used in Computers, Tablets and Smartphones too.</li><li>JELLY BEAN from Google. This OS is used in Tablets and Smartphones</li></ul><p>Link: <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Operating_system">http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Operating_system</a></p>]]></description>

         <title>VIRTUAL MACHINE</title>
         <author>vitob</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/vitob/apisnyn9tz31/wish/29640724</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>A virtual machine (VM) is a software program or operating system that not only exhibits the behavior of a separate computer, but is also capable of performing tasks such as running applications and programs like a separate computer. A virtual machine, usually known as a guest is created within another computing environment referred as a "host." Multiple virtual machines can exist within a single host at one time.</p><p>A virtual machine is also known as a guest.</p><p>Virtual machines are becoming more common with the evolution of virtualization technology. Virtual machines are often created to perform certain tasks that are different than tasks performed in a host environment.</p><p>Virtual machines are implemented by software emulation methods or hardware virtualization techniques. Depending on their use and level of correspondence to any physical computer, virtual machines can be divided into two categories:</p><ol><li>System Virtual Machines: A system platform that supports the sharing of the host computer's physical resources between multiple virtual machines, each running with its own copy of the operating system. The virtualization technique is provided by a software layer known as a hypervisor, which can run either on bare hardware or on top of an operating system.</li><li>Process Virtual Machine: Designed to provide a platform-independent programming environment that masks the information of the underlying hardware or operating system and allows program execution to take place in the same way on any given platform.</li></ol><p><span style="font-size: 13px;">Link: </span><a href="http://www.techopedia.com/definition/4805/virtual-machine-vm" style="font-size: 13px;">http://www.techopedia.com/definition/4805/virtual-machine-vm</a></p>]]></description>
